Output d58c860e1debe7371c9f57a9650d20acbdb538b8bde2c0038ed59091abd01a29:11

value
9263178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c91ba90df325c948680d98ec04740a545360b74 OP_EQUAL
address
3QiUnJDf9TEwdHQKWmd2nYK475KxAHe4ZL
transaction
d58c860e1debe7371c9f57a9650d20acbdb538b8bde2c0038ed59091abd01a29
spent
true